PRETTY PLEASE (L/O/Y)
A short while after the massive LOY (Lords Of Yard)
rhythm was released come two more rhythms from the
same label at the same time - both immense. TOK hot
and Shabba kills it...
Notch-Panty pudding pie
TOK-John Pop
Ricky Rudie-Explode
Mr easy-How Much more
Shabba Ranks-Pretty please
GIRLS BUSINESS (L/O/Y)
The second. A bit faster but no less heavy with an
rough, rolling bassline for the chorus. Notch galore!
Shabba Ranks-Girls business
Notch-Sell yu self cheap
Ricky Rudie & Notch-No Hollywood
COME HERE (ANNEX)
This is the first batch of Come Heres. The rhythm is
typical of Annex - hard and heavy but with nice
occasional breakdowns. Capleton brings some fire and
lays down a few rules... Anthony B gets a slightly
tweaked production and Merciless rides the title cut.
Capleton-Turn it up
Anthony B-Up deh
Sizzla-Grabon
Lexxus-Mi body
Merciless-Come here
POUN-A-HERB (JAH DOG)
Small label, big sound. Merciless on two strong cuts.
Capleton in another angry mood - his only option is
fire!
Merciless-Metro
Lexxus-Pressure me
Frisco Kid-Hide again
Turbulence-Survival
Capleton-Ready fi bun dem
Merciless-Craving for flesh
X-5 (RATTLER)
The second batch of X-5s. Brutal sound - cutting edge
for the time - the evolution of the sound started by
the Jammys boys and Ward 21. Lady Saw is great and
Bounty's a natural on this kind of riddim.
Anthony Cruz-Go go go
Gabriel-Rolling by
Roundhead-Torture
Galaxy P-Future
Harry Toddler-Stiff tongue
Mr Phang, Danny English & Tuff Melody-Hot girl
Ward 21-Lah lah
Lady Saw-Baddest girl
Bounty Killer-Just dead
STAYING ALIVE (BUTLER BROTHERS)
One off label with a couple of early(ish) Vybz cuts.
Strong (singing) Elephant and it's a Scare Dem
selection with Nitty followed by Bounty's take on the
Bee Gees.
Vybz Kartel-Money over war
Elephant Man & Vybz Kartel-Fish & Chicken
Nitty Kutchie-Thugs
Bounty Killer-Staying Alive
